You need to generate 20 non-negative random integers which sum up to 100? Then I suggest to use my UDF below.

You can generate an arbitrary number of integers which sum up to a specified amount, and all generated integers are not smaller than another specified number:


If you are interested in downloading a 27 KB Excel 2010 sample file go to my Download page, please.

Please notice that this function is a relative of the brownian bridge sbGrowthSeries and of sbRandSum1 which generates numbers of type Double which sum up to one exactly.

This function is used in my application sbGenerateTestData, for example.

